About Singapore (SIN)

Singapore is a vibrant city-state at the southern tip of the Malay Peninsula, offering a unique blend of modernity and tradition that attracts visitors from around the world. Known for its clean streets, lush green spaces, and efficient public transport, Singapore is a perfect destination for travelers seeking a mix of urban excitement and natural beauty. The city is a melting pot of cultures, with influences from Chinese, Malay, Indian, and Western traditions, providing a rich cultural experience.

Best Time to Visit

The best time to visit Singapore is between February and April when the weather is relatively dry and pleasant. Singapore experiences a tropical rainforest climate, meaning it is warm and humid year-round. However, these months offer the most comfortable conditions for outdoor activities and sightseeing. The Great Singapore Sale in June and July is perfect for shopping enthusiasts, while the festive season around December offers a magical experience with Christmas lights and New Year celebrations.

Getting There

Singapore is well-connected to major cities around the world, including direct flights from Singapore. Changi Airport (SIN) is the main international gateway, renowned for its world-class facilities and services. Seletar Airport (XSP) also serves regional flights. Travelers from Singapore can book cheap flights to Singapore through various airlines such as Singapore Airlines, Scoot, and Jetstar Asia. Ensure you have a valid passport and check visa requirements based on your nationality. Singapore offers a visa-free entry for many countries, making it an easy destination to visit.

Where to Stay

Singapore offers a wide range of accommodation options to suit all budgets. For luxury stays, consider Marina Bay Sands or The Fullerton Hotel. Mid-range options include Hotel Boss and Ibis Singapore on Bencoolen. Budget travelers can opt for hostels like The Pod Boutique Capsule Hotel or Hotel 81. Popular areas for tourists include Orchard Road for shopping, Clarke Quay for nightlife, and Sentosa Island for a resort experience.

Must-See Places & Experiences

Singapore boasts numerous attractions that cater to all interests:
• Gardens by the Bay – Marvel at the futuristic Supertree Grove and Cloud Forest.
• Marina Bay Sands – Visit the SkyPark for stunning views of the city.
• Sentosa Island – Enjoy beaches, theme parks, and the S.E.A. Aquarium.
• Chinatown – Explore heritage buildings, temples, and street markets.
• Little India – Experience vibrant colors, spices, and Indian cuisine.
• Singapore Zoo and Night Safari – Discover exotic wildlife in naturalistic habitats.
• Orchard Road – Shop till you drop at world-class malls.

Local Transportation

Getting around Singapore is convenient with its efficient public transport system. The MRT (Mass Rapid Transit) network covers most of the city, making it easy to reach major attractions. Buses are also widely available and affordable. Taxis are plentiful, but they can be more expensive during peak hours. For a unique experience, consider taking a river taxi along the Singapore River. From Changi Airport, you can reach the city center via MRT, bus, or taxi.

Food & Dining

Singapore is a food lover's paradise, offering a diverse culinary scene. Must-try dishes include Hainanese chicken rice, chili crab, laksa, and satay. For an authentic experience, visit hawker centers like Maxwell Food Centre and Lau Pa Sat. Fine dining options include restaurants like Odette and Burnt Ends. Don't miss out on the vibrant nightlife with bars and clubs in Clarke Quay and Marina Bay.

Practical Travel Tips

• Currency: Singapore Dollar (SGD)
• Language: English is widely spoken, along with Mandarin, Malay, and Tamil.
• Safety: Singapore is one of the safest cities in the world, but always stay vigilant.
• Apps: Download apps like Grab for transport, Klook for attractions, and Chope for dining reservations.
• Electrical: Singapore uses Type G electrical outlets, so bring an adapter if needed.

About Macau (MFM)

Macau, situated on the southeast coast of China is a main administrative region of the country. It is Asia's well-known and largest destination for gambling which earns even more revenue than Las Vegas. It was situated across the Pearl River estuary from Hong Kong, until the year 1999 when Macau was an overseas territory of Portugal. The city got its name from the word Magao (A-Ma Temple), which was the shrine devoted to Mazu. Mazu is basically a sacred Sea Goddess who is still respected by the local people of Macau. As per the legends, it is said that in the middle of sixteenth century, when the Portuguese first set their imprints there, one of their officers asked a fisherman about the name of the land. The man misunderstanding the officer's meaning answered “Magao” - the name of A-Ma Temple. After that the word became the Portuguese name for the land and for almost 400 years, the Portuguese controlled here prior to Macau's official return to China in the year 1999 as a distinctive administrative region. Tourism of Macau is flourishing as it is a beautiful place comprising of many famous attractions and oozing with atmosphere that lure large number of people from all across the globe. The city is a paradise for gourmands as there is a wide range of delicious cuisines which is famous all over the world. The best cuisines in Macau include unparalleled Macau-style Portuguese cuisine, traditional Cantonese cuisine, exotic food from Italy, France, Brazil, India, Japan, Korea and so on. About Scoot

Comparatively new in origin, Scoot Tigerair Pte Ltd (operating as Scoot), is a Singaporean low-cost airline owned by Singapore Airlines, which has fared extremely well in the competitive aviation industry. Scoot has positioned itself as an airline for the young-at-heart and the value seeking generation of today. Scoot offers an impeccable delivery service with personality, a contemporary feel and the choice to only pay for what matters to passengers. The airline announced itself on November 1st 2011 and, since then, it has grown spectacularly.
